The study of the physical, chemical, and biological features of the ocean, including the ocean’s ancient history, its current condition, and its future.

Answer explanation

Media Image

Oceanography is the study of the physical, chemical, and biological features of the ocean, including the ocean’s ancient history, its current condition, and its future.

While there is only one global ocean, the vast body of water that covers ____________ of the Earth is geographically divided into distinct named regions.

Answer explanation

Media Image

While there is only one global ocean, the vast body of water that covers 71 percent of the Earth is geographically divided into distinct named regions.
